In most organizations, managers are accountable for five important activities:
1. Recruitment/Talent Selection – Recruiting and selecting employees with talent that matches the best performers and that has the potential for excellence in the role.
2. Development – Supporting employees to garner the knowledge, skills, and experiences they need to develop their talents into strengths and express those strengths as proficiency and excellence in their roles.
3. Employee Engagement – Creating a work environment where employees are enthusiastic about and involved in their work and the organization as a whole.
4. Performance Management – Helping employees meet and exceed the results and outcomes they are expected to contribute to the organization.
5. Promotion or Transition – Enabling and supporting employees to advance to a new role and/or set of responsibilities that are suitable for their strengths, current stage of development, or life circumstances.
